A Spring/Summer 2019 internship/co-op position as a design engineer in AMDs Semi- Custom Business Unit. As a member of this R&D group the focus will be on designing, implementing and delivering the next generation SOCs that will enable future gaming, graphics and high performance computing products. Working with the Front End engineering team the individuals responsibilities may include: Synthesizing HDL and optimizing logic designs to meet area, power and performance targets. Verifying digital logic using industry standard simulation, static timing analysis and formal verification tools. Analyzing post-layout results to identify performance bottlenecks, test coverage issues, power optimization and area saving opportunities. Developing new scripts, flows or tools to improve the efficiency of the design implementation methodology. Education: Working towards a Bachelors or Masters Degree in Electrical Engineering, Computer Engineering, or Computer Science Desirable Skills / Experience: Experience with Linux, Windows and MS Office Programs. Excellent programming skills including Unix shell scripting and utilities (Perl, TCL, awk, grep, etc). Course work completed in SOC design including digital logic design, test concepts and verification methods. Familiarity with Verilog/VHDL, logic synthesis, static timing analysis, simulation and IC layout considered a plus. General knowledge of high performance memory interfaces, graphics processing, clock systems is desirable. Strong analytical thinking and problem solving skills with an excellent attention to detail Excellent communication skills, both verbal and written, are highly valued. Teamwork oriented and strong interpersonal skills are a must.
